Uploading is when a user copies a file from his computer to another location, and downloading is when a user copies a file to his computer from another source. When one user upload...In measuring the Consistency of each fixed broadband provider’s performance, there was no statistical winner during Q4 2023. Spectrum had a Consistency of 92.0% of results showing at least a 25 Mbps download speed and 3 Mbps upload speed, while XFINITY had a Consistency of 91.7%, and Cox had a Consistency of 91.0%. Your ping rate (a measure of the lag your internet connection causes in ... There may be a difference between download and upload speed in your data connection. In this two-way street, you may have a different speed limit for inbound and outbound traffic (asymmetrical) or the same speed in both directions (symmetrical). Each of these values represents the connection's specific qualities ... For typical home broadband connections, the download to upload speed ratio is 10:1. Meaning, if your advertised download speed is 10 Mbps, your upload speed will be 1 Mbps. If your work required lots of uploads, consider subscribing to a leased line where the ratio is 1:1.
